Kimetsu no Yaiba , or Demon Slayer , introduced us to a world in which demons often threaten the lives of humans. To face them, the Demon Slayer Corps organization gathers and trains the most courageous demon hunters. And at the head of the entire organization are the 9 strongest and most powerful fighters among all hunters: the Hashiras .
Also known as ” Pillars “, each Hashira has a specific breathing style (power) and is tasked with patrolling a region, protecting it, and gathering information about demons. In addition, some of them act as teachers or mentors to hunters-in-training. In the anime, the 9 Pillars were only briefly introduced, so the information below may contain SPOILERS for the manga.
Giyu Tomioka
Category: Pillar of Water
Age: 21 years old
Birthday: February 8
One of Sakonji Urokodaki’s pupils, former Water Pillar and trainer of demon hunters, Giyu Tomioka is the current Water Pillar in the Demon Slayer Corps. Like his master, he has mastered Water Breathing , a style through which he is able to gain strength and agility by increasing the amount of oxygen present in his blood.
With this power, he can deliver blows with a flow and flexibility similar to those of water, and he also has different combat and defense techniques developed from this breathing style. In all, Sakonji taught him 10 forms (techniques) of Water Breathing. But Giyu developed an 11th on his own. In addition, Gyiu still has:
- Superhuman physical capabilities: enhanced strength, speed, and reflexes
- Demon Slayer Mark: Like the other Pillars (and Tanjiro), Gyiu is able to wake up his Demon Slayer Mark, which manifests as a watermark-like design on his face. When the mark is activated, your speed, accuracy and stamina are significantly increased.
Past
As a child, Gyiu lost his older sister, who sacrificed herself to protect him from a demon. No one believed the way she died, and the young man was seen as mentally ill and sent to live with a medical relative. However, he runs away during the journey, and almost dies in the midst of the dangers of the mountain he passed through. But he is rescued and becomes an apprentice to Sakonji Urokodaki.
During the final selection for the Demon Slayer Corps, his best friend protects him and later ends up dying. Gyiu carries this weight for a long time and later on develops an insecurity when he deserves his position as Pillar of Water. It is Tanjiro Kamado , protagonist of the anime/manga, who helps him to overcome this inferiority complex and to continue training.
Relationship with other characters
First Hashira to be introduced, Gyiu appears in the first episode of the anime. After protagonist Tanjiro Kamado discovers that his village and almost all of his family have been massacred by a demon, the boy has to deal with his younger sister, Nezuko, who has been transformed into a demon. That’s when Gyiu shows up to help him. As one of the Pillars and a trained hunter, Gyiu attempts to kill Nezuko, but is stopped by Tanjiro.
Eventually, he believes that Nezuko retained her human nature even after the transformation. To help Tanjiro, Gyiu writes a letter to his master Sakonji. In the message, he explains the boy’s situation and asks Sakonji to train him. Over the course of the anime, Gyiu develops a brotherly relationship with Tanjiro, and returns to defending the Kamado brothers when necessary, even if it puts his own life at risk.
Shinobu Kocho
Category: Insect Pillar
Age: 18 years old
Birthday: February 24
Current Pillar of the Insect, Shinobu has a conflicted personality. Overall, she seems like a calm young woman with a smile always on her face. But for all the loved ones she has lost to demons, she carries a constant rage with her. Unlike the other Hashiras, Shinobu does not have superhuman physical abilities, however she is a hunter as powerful as her Demon Slayer Corps colleagues due to her extensive medical and pharmaceutical knowledge.
Shinobu is capable of producing powerful poisons and antidotes. Her fighting style is Insect Breath , developed by herself from Flower Breath. In this style, Shinobu uses sword strikes to simulate movements of different insects and lethal stings. In this way, she can inject her poisons into the opponent. Some of her creations are (spoilers below!):
- Aging Stage: This drug can make the enemy age 50 years in one minute. Against a demon, it can be of great use, as when she uses it on Muzan for 1 hour and manages to age him 9,000 years, which slows down the King of Demons.
- Human Conversion Stage: Through a team study with Tamayo, Shinobu collaborated on the creation of a drug that can turn demons back into humans.
Past
Shinobu is the younger sister of Kanae Kocho , former Hashira da Flor, now deceased, and adopted older sister of the young Kanao Tsuyuri, also a hunter of the Demon Slayer Corps. She had a good childhood with a loving family. Unfortunately, her parents end up being killed by demons in front of her and her sister. The girls end up being saved by Hashira Gyomei Himejima. From there, the two dedicate themselves to becoming demon hunters.
Now older, the sisters found a young girl being enslaved and decided to help her. After releasing her, they adopt the girl, named Kanao Tsuyuri. They take their adopted sister to Solar da Borboleta, a place that welcomes hunters to help them recover from injuries and give them time and space to train. Kanae was master of the Manor, until she was killed by a demon at age 17. Since then, Shinobu has taken over as master at age 14.
From then on, she went on to train Kanao to be a hunter. Furthermore, she began grooming her as her Tsuguko* , her eventual successor as the Insect Pillar.
*There are three ways to become a Hashira. The first one is to kill 50 demons. The second is to kill a member of the demon group Twelve Demon Moons, led by the King of Demons. And the third is to become a Tsuguko, exceptional members of the Demon Slayer Corps who are personally appointed and trained as successors to the Pillars.
Relationship with other characters
Despite his kind and seemingly happy personality, Shinobu keeps aloof from the other Hashiras. Though she doesn’t show it, she carries a constant anger towards the demons, due to the losses they’ve already caused her. Despite this, she is understanding of Tanjiro and his sister Nezuko’s plight, helping them when possible and even welcoming them to the Butterfly Manor.
This stance on the Kamado brothers even made her and Gyiu bond a little more. The only person she has a really close relationship with is her adopted sister Kanao, whom she blindly trusts. Eventually he also comes to trust Tamayo, admiring her talents as a scientist and working with her in creating poisons and antidotes.
Sanemi Shinazugawa
Category: Pillar of the Wind
Age: 21 years old
Birthday: November 29
A past full of trauma and loss made Sanemi an aggressive, cold and isolated man, with his goals turning only to fighting demons without any form of mercy. He possesses a rare blood type capable of attracting demons and intoxicating them with the desire to feed. In addition, he possesses the ability to manipulate his muscles to the point of being able to avoid or close deadly wounds.
Masters Wind Breathing , a style derived from Sun Breathing, with which Sanemi is able to create and control gales and tornadoes through violent sword swings that use the surrounding air. In all, he performs 9 different forms of his fighting style. In terms of battle resources, it also has:
- Enhanced Physical Abilities: Superhuman strength, speed, reflexes, and stamina
- Demon Slayer Mark: Like the other Hashiras, when Sanemi activates her Demon Slayer Mark, it magnifies all of her physical resources. The mark even allows him to access the Subconscious Fight technique, through which his body continues to fight even when he is unconscious.
Past
Sanemi’s aggressiveness and solitary personality are explained by the terrible traumas that marked her past. In addition to having to deal with an abusive father during his childhood – who was later murdered – he watched as his mother was turned into a demon and killed nearly all of his seven siblings. To save her younger brother, the only one who still survived the massacre, Sanemi killed her own mother.
After that, Sanemi leaves Genya behind and dedicates herself to hunting demons as best she could, with various weapons. Eventually, he meets the hunter Masachika Kumeno, who helps him with training and accompanies him in battle against the demon Kizuki, one of the Twelve Moon Demons. Though they manage to defeat him, Masachika dies in the process, and an embittered Sanemi becomes the Hashira of the Wind.
Relationship with other characters
Sanemi is reunited with her younger brother Genya in the Demon Slayer Corps, which the young man joins as a new hunter. The relationship between the two remains strained, as Genya has also become bitter and distant. He still believes that Sanemi killed his mother for no reason, as she was very young when it all happened and didn’t realize that she had been turned into a demon. In the course of history, however, the relationship of the brothers takes new steps. Also, Genya becomes more sociable after getting closer to Tanjiro and his friends.
Aside from Kagaya, master of the Hashira for whom Sanemi has deep respect, he doesn’t have a close relationship with anyone. But he seems to develop an enmity with Gyiu and Tanjiro. Although they are peers like Pillars, Sanemi and Gyiu have opposite personalities and never got along very well, which was only made worse by the fact that Gyiu defended the Kamado brothers’ plight. At the Hashira meeting on the subject, Sanemi teased Nezuko with her blood for not believing the girl would be harmless to humans. It was the young woman’s resistance at this point that made everyone accept her stay with Tanjiro.
Mitsuri Kanroji
Category: Pillar of Love
Age: 19 years old
Birthday: November 29
Hashira of Love, Mitsuri is looking for him. One of her biggest dreams is to find a husband, and the young hunter joined the Demon Slayer Corps motivated to find that love. However, she proves to be up to her job in many other ways, both through her always gentle and emotional personality and her skills as a hunter. Mitsuri has superhuman strength due to the density of his muscles being 8 times greater than normal. Her difficulty in finding a husband, in fact, lies in the fact that she demands that her suitor be stronger than her.
To get an idea of the skill level of the young hunter, just know that she only trained for 6 months before completing the Final Selection for the Demon Slayers Corps. Additionally, Mitsuri created her own fighting style, from Breathing Flame. Taking advantage of her incredible flexibility and strength to combine attacks that have whiplash-like effects, she developed the Breath of Love . It also has:
- Demon Slayer Mark: After successfully awakening his mark, Mitsuri further increased the level of his physical resources, such as strength, accuracy, and endurance.
- Flame Breathing: Although she doesn’t show the same dexterity with this technique that she has with the Breath of Love, she was trained in this style, traditional in her family.
Past
Mitsuri’s dream of finding a husband stronger than her has an origin. As a child, the girl already demonstrated unbelievable strength, and her physical build made her feel the need to eat much more than usual. Furthermore, she has an unusual hair color. All this caused her to be seen as different, being excluded in several situations and abandoned by her potential fiancé at 17 years old.
After this trauma, she still tried to adapt to what was considered normal, hiding her strength, her hunger and the color of her hair, but she didn’t want to live that way. When she met Kagaya, leader of the Hashiras, she was motivated to join the Demon Slayer Corps and to be who she really was.
Relationship with other characters
Mitsuri always shows kindness to everyone and admires the different forms of love. Not only does she accept the Kamado brothers’ plight, she likes young Nezuko—even though she’s part demon—and admires the love Tanjiro constantly shows for her sister. She also cultivates a friendship with Shinobu, the Insect Hashira.
His closest friendship within the Demon Slayer Corps, however, is with Obanai Iguro , the Pillar of the Cobra. Completely in love with Mitsuri, Obanai does everything he can to help and protect her, and doesn’t feel good enough for her friend, who doesn’t seem to understand Hashira’s feelings.
Obanai Iguro
Category: Pilar of the Cobra
Age: 21 years old
Birthday: September 15
Strict, demanding, and with some unrealistic expectations for the new hunters of the Demon Slayer Corps, Obanai holds the position of Hashira da Cobra. Because he is partially blind, he has the company of his snake Kubaramaru, who helps him by reading the opponent’s attacks and reporting them to him. In addition, young Pilar developed his own fighting style, Cobra Breath.
Developed from Water Breathing, Obanai’s technique is performed with a katana whose wavy shape allows him to deliver blows with movements similar to those of a snake. In all, he created 6 forms of Cobra’s Breath . Among his other physical abilities and powers are:
- Enhanced physical features: superhuman strength, speed, reflexes, and stamina.
- Tactical Mind: It is able to accurately analyze the opponent’s abilities and movements
- Demon Slayer Mark: When activated, Obanai’s Mark increases his physical abilities significantly and gives him access to other resources, such as the Transparent World, with which he was able to quickly visualize all 12 of the Demon King’s vital organs.
Past
Obanai is yet another Hashira to bear the marks of an extremely traumatic past. Born into a clan that worshiped a snake-like demon, he grew up trapped in a cell. As a child, he would see his relatives handing over humans as sacrifices to the demon, while they enriched themselves by stealing the goods of dead people.
At age 12, the boy came out of his cell for the first time, only to meet the snake demon face to face. Dedicated to waiting for him to grow taller before devouring him, she has cut her mouth almost to his ears so that it resembles his. Back in his cell, now with his wound under a bandage, Obanai was determined to flee, with only a small snake for company that approached him.
Followed by the demon as it fled, the boy was eventually saved by Kyojuro Rengoku , the then Hashira of Flames. Since then, he has dedicated himself to becoming a hunter and fighting as many demons as he can, but he carries with him a sense of impurity in his blood, from the deeds of his family.
Relationship with other characters
With a temper, Obanai initially seemed to view Gyiu Tomioka and Tanjiro Kamado as if he hated them. This was compounded by Obanai following a very strict code regarding demons and consequently not agreeing with Nezuko Kamado’s situation. However, the relationship between the two gradually improves and Tanjiro gains the respect and even the protection of Obanai.
Cobra’s Hashira is also completely in love with Mitsuro Kanroji , the Pillar of Love. Although he is extremely protective of the young girl, he doesn’t try to get over their friendship and the two maintain it. This is because he considers himself unworthy of Mitsuro’s love, for having his blood dirty by the acts of his family. This insecurity and this code of honor are so strong that he believes he has to die defeating the Demon King and reincarnate to finally deserve to be with Mitsuro.
Gyomei Himejima
Category: Pilar da Pedra
Age: 27 years old
Birthday: August 23
Hashira of the Stone of the Demon Slayer Corps, Gyomei was one of the hunters that stood out for the short trajectory he had to become one of the Pillars, having achieved the position just 2 months after becoming a hunter. In addition to having superhuman speed and stamina, young Hashira is probably the strongest member in the entire organization.
Visually impaired since childhood, Gyomei developed his hearing to an unbelievable extent, being able to hear the smallest sounds, like a demon’s body recomposing itself. This skill gives you great advantage in battle. His fighting style is Stone Breathing. Derived from Breath of the Sun, this style consists of a set of strokes that simulate land features. To fight, Gyomei uses a flail and an axe. It also has:
- Demon Slayer Mark: In addition to amplifying his already incredible physical abilities, the mark, when activated, allows him to use the Transparent World technique, with which he can see a perfect image of his enemies despite his visual impairment.
- Weapons: Unlike most Hashiras, Gyomei does not use a sword, but an ax and flail made of the same metal as Nichirin Blades. In battle, he uses the noise of his flail chain to direct the movements of his weapons.
Past
Overcoming blindness and the desire to help people had accompanied Gyomei since he was young, even before he was aware of his strength. As a boy, he lived in a temple where he took care of nine orphaned children, and protected them as best he could. For this, he made a barrier with Wisteria incense, which prevented the demons from approaching. Unfortunately, one of the boys disobeyed Gyomei’s instructions to stay inside the temple, and ended up being cornered by a demon.
To save himself, the young man gave the lives of everyone in the group in exchange for his own, breaking the barrier and letting the demon in. In an attempt to defend the children, Gyomei discovered his true strength. However, the massacre could not be stopped and due to a misunderstanding, the young man ended up being accused and imprisoned for the death of the children. Before he is executed for the crime he didn’t commit, Kagaya Ubuyashiki , leader of the Demon Slayer Corps, intervenes and wins his freedom.
Although the trauma made it difficult for him to trust anyone, Gyomei remained kind and sensitive. Furthermore, he continued as a man of faith, frequently offering prayers to others, and always believing that everyone has the potential to do amazing things if given the opportunity.
relationships with other people
In addition to his respect for Kagaya, Gyomei has earned Shinobu’s admiration and gratitude for saving her and her older sister Kanae from a demon many years ago.
The relationship with Tanjiro, on the other hand, didn’t start in the best way. At first, Gyomei thought the young man was weak and obsessed with a demon, not understanding the relationship between the boy and his sister Nezuko. However, throughout the story Tanjiro earns Hashira’s respect both with his growth as a hunter and with his character and concern for everyone else.
Tengen Uzui
Category: Pilar do Som
Age: 23 years old
Birthday: October 31
The eccentric and flamboyant Tengen is the Hashira of Sound. Being of shinobi (ninja) origin – although he has left behind his family’s philosophy of life – he has great resistance to the vast majority of poisons. Another physical feature he has is his greatly enhanced hearing, being able to hear minute noises even underground.
His fighting style, Breath of Sound , was developed by Tengen himself from Breath of Thunder. Through the so-called “Score formula”, he is able to read the enemy’s movements, deconstruct them into sound and thus analyze their rhythm and choose which different blows can be most effective. In addition, he fights by trying to generate large amounts of sound in order to overpower his opponents. It also has:
- Echolocation: From his incredible hearing, Tengen is able to locate battles through the resonance in the air, the almost imperceptible vibrations that can be propagated through different environments.
- Small Anti-Demon Bombs: Made with a special gunpowder, these bombs are used by Tengen at the same time he uses his sound abilities to ensure that no humans get hurt.
Past
Born into a shinobi clan, Tengen underwent absurd training and mistreatment by his father, which resulted in the death of seven of his eight siblings when he was just 15 years old. The massacre was motivated by the patriarch himself. After years of severe training, he had the brothers kill each other without them knowing who killed whom. Their father still raised them with the mindset that he could dispose of innocent lives for his own benefit, and that a wife’s only use was to produce offspring.
After realizing that his only living brother already followed this mentality, Tengen leaves his clan, determined to follow the opposite path of everything his father taught him. As an adult, Tengen is a kind and honorable man—though he confuses some people with his playful attitudes—and who puts his life last in the priority of who he must save in battle. His priority is always to protect his three wives and other innocents.
Relationship with other characters
Tengen’s initial relationship with new hunters such as Tanjiro and Zenitsu was not very good. Zenitsu judged him for his flamboyant and seemingly carefree manner, sometimes clashing with Hashira. Tanjiro, in turn, was also annoyed with some attitudes of Pilar do Som, who was not even in favor of the situation of the Kamado brothers.
However, over time, Tengen realizes Tanjiro’s skills and principles. At one point in the story, the two fight together against an opponent and try at all costs to protect each other. In addition, Tengen is more willing to accept Nezuko’s presence, even though the young woman is a demon. At one point, Nezuko surprises Tengen by helping to clean the poison from his body with her Demon Blood Art technique.
Kyojuro Rengoku
Category: Pillar of Flames
Age: 20 years old
Birthday: May 10
Kyojuro is the son of Shinjuro Rengoku, a well-known demon hunter and former Flame Hashira in the Demon Slayer Corps. From a very early age, the young man trained with his father, studying the Flame Breathing style instruction book. This made him reach great levels in this fighting style very early on.
Also derived from Sun Breathing, Flame Breathing is performed from powerful blows that simulate the effect of fire. To get an idea of the power of this technique, its 9 forms can be used to move even heavy objects like trains, being potentially deadly against opponents. It also has:
- Enhanced Physical Abilities: Superhuman strength, speed, reflexes, and stamina.
- Tactical Mind: During his training with the former Hashira of Flames, Kyojuro gained access to the combat knowledge and tactics of generations of the Rengoku family.
Past
In addition to being the son of the former Hashira das Flames, Kyojuro also relied on his mother to pass on the moral code that he follows even as an adult. According to this code, those born strong have a duty to protect the weak.
Relationship with other characters
Kyojuro was against the Kamado brothers’ situation initially. However, during the Mugen Train arc – adapted into the first Kimetsu no Yaiba film – the two were able to get to know each other better and get closer. The respect he has for Tanjiro is such that Kyojuro offers to make the young hunter his Tsuguko, that is, to train him to be his successor as Hashira.
The new friendship also caused him to change the way he saw Nezuko Kamado. Kyojuro even states that all those who protect humans from demons are part of the Demon Slayer Corps, which would be the case with the girl.
Among the Hashiras, the person Kyojuro was closest to was Mitsuri Kanroji, the Pillar of Love. Kyojuro mentored Mitsuri, being always strict but patient with the girl, who developed her Breath of Love style directly from her mentor’s Breath of Flames.
Muichiro Tokito
Category: Pillar of the Mist
Age: 14 years old
Birthday: August 8
Muichiro’s reserved manner and young age may make Hashira underestimated by opponents, but the truth is that the young hunter is one of the strongest pillars of the Demon Slayer Corps. A testament to this is the fact that he earned his position as Hashira just two months after starting his training as a demon hunter.
His fighting style is Breath of Mist , a technique derived from Breath of Wind in which Muichiro delivers blows with his sword capable of disrupting the enemy’s senses and even altering their perception of the surrounding environment, while striking them in other ways. In addition, it has:
- Enhanced Physical Abilities: Superhuman strength, speed, reflexes, and stamina.
- Demon Slayer Mark: In addition to enhancing his physical abilities, Muichiro’s mark, when activated, gives him access to the Transparent World technique, a kind of kinetic vision capable of visualizing muscles, blood flow and even the smallest movements of his opponents.
Past
Muichiro’s aloof and reserved demeanor can be explained by his extremely painful past. When they were just ten years old, Muichiro and his twin brother Yuichiro lost their parents. His mother died of bronchitis. Her father died in an accident while traveling to get medicine for her. Despite all the suffering, Muichiro maintained his father’s gentle personality. Yuichiro, however, assumed an apathetic and indifferent manner, although he still cared for his brother.
Sometime later, the twins were recruited into the Demon Slayer Corps by Amane Ubuyashiki, wife of Kagaya Ubuyashiki, but Yuichiro pushed her away in every attempt. A few months later, they end up being attacked by a demon. Muichiro manages to kill the enemy, but Yuichiro ends up dying in his arms after seriously injuring himself in an attempt to protect his brother.
The trauma ends up causing Muichiro to lose his memories , which causes his new indifferent personality along with a constant anger he feels, although he doesn’t know why. However, he uses it to fight the demons relentlessly.
Relationship with other characters
Muishiro didn’t have a very good relationship with Tanjiro in the beginning, but that completely changed over time. After Pilar realizes the young hunter’s attitude and principles, and especially after Muishiro eventually regains his memories, the two become friends. It is even possible to notice a certain favoritism of Muichiro with Tanjiro during Hashira training.
Kagaya Ubuyashiki
Category: Master of the Demon Slayer Corps Pillars
Age: 23 years old
Birthday: February 8
Kagaya is the 97th leader of the Demon Slayer Corps. Due to a curse that slowly spreads through his body and will eventually cause his death, he cannot become a demon hunter, but he has earned the respect of every member of the Demon Slayer Corps with his wisdom and his almost fatherly care for everyone. the hunters.
Leader of the Ubuyashiki family, Kagaya stands out for his incredibly sharp extinct. His ability to make complex assumptions that turn out to be correct is so great that it is seen almost as a foresight skill. A great example of this was his discoveries about Muzan, including the Demon King’s plan, his only weakness, and when the final war against the Demon Slayer Corps would be.
Past
Virtually Kagaya’s entire life has been shaped around the responsibilities of the Demon Slayer Corps. He was appointed master of the organization when he was just 4 years old. At 13, he had a bride arranged for him. A priest selected 17-year-old Amane to be Kagaya’s companion and care for him in the midst of his medical needs. Kagaya only approved the compromise on the condition that Amane accept it on her own, with no obligations.
Relationship with other characters
Kagaya had a direct and very important role in the lives of the Hashiras, having saved several of them from the tragic situations they found themselves in and taking them to the Demon Slayer Corps. In addition, he maintains respect for even deceased hunters, remembering everyone’s name and making frequent visits to their graves.
From the beginning, he was in favor of the Kamado brothers’ plight, being understanding of Tanjiro’s arguments about his sister Nezuko keeping her human nature even after being turned into a demon. For that reason, he defended the brothers in the Pillars jury and allowed him to continue his training and continue to protect Nezuko.
Sakonji Urokodaki
Category: ex-Pilar da Água
Age: —-
Birthday: —-
Little is known about the past of Sakonji Urokodaki, a former Water Hashira. After some time as one of the Nine Pillars of the Demon Slayer Corps, he decided to retire and devote himself to developing Water Breathing fighting style techniques. He was responsible for training Giyu Tomioka, current Pillar of Water, Tanjiro Kamado.
Although he is strict with his students, he cares a lot about them and their protection. He accepted to train Tanjiro at the request of Giyu, a former student and current Pillar of Water. Ever since she met the boy, Urokodaki believed that Nezuko posed no danger to humans and that Tanjiro would be able to find a way to restore her sister’s humanity.
Kanae Kocho
Category: ex-Pilar da Flor
Age: 17
Birthday: —-
Kanae Kocho was the older sister of Shinobu Kocho and Kanao Tsuyuri. During the period in which she held the position of Pilar da Flor, she also acted as master of Solar Borboleta, a space that received demon hunters for rest, treatment and training. She was known for her pleasant, patient and wise personality.
After the trauma of seeing their parents murdered by demons, Kanae and Shinobu dedicated themselves to training to become hunters. At a very young age, they saved Kanao as a girl from being enslaved and adopted her as their younger sister. At age 17, Kanae was seriously injured by a demon and ended up dying in her sister Shinobu’s arms. Before dying, she asks Shinobu to leave the Corporation for a normal life.
Jigoro Kuwajima
Category: ex-Pilar of Thunder
Age: —-
Birthday: —-
Former Hashira of Thunder, Jigoro Kuwajima retired from the role after losing part of his leg in battle. Since then, he has dedicated himself to training potential demon hunters, having been responsible for training Kaigaku and Zenitsu Agatsuma. During Zenitsu’s training, he displayed all of his patience and dedication to his pupils.
In addition to saving the young man from his debts, Jigoro never gave up on Zenitsu, even with the boy’s many attempts to give up training.
Shinjuro Rengoku
Category: ex-Pilar of Flames
Age: —-
Birthday: —-
The father of Kyojuro Rengoku and Senjuro Rengoku, Shinjuro became an alcoholic and violent after the death of his wife. As a child, Kyojuro used to train hard with his father, always studying the Flame Breathing style instruction book. The fighting style, even, was something passed from generation to generation in the Rengoku family. But Shinjuro’s abuse and difficult personality end up distancing his son. Despite everything, he still loves his children.
